How Low-Pressure Chemistry Clears Organic Growth Faster Than Force Ever Could
Soft washing delivers something pressure washing structurally cannot: complete biological kill of algae, mildew, and bacteria rather than just mechanical removal of their visible surface layer. When Montgomery homeowners have siding professionally soft washed, the black streaking and green film that built up over months disappears in a single application—and stays gone for considerably longer because the organism itself is eliminated, not just displaced. Vinyl that looked permanently stained returns to its manufactured color, and shingles that had darkened across entire roof planes look uniform again within hours of treatment.
Montgomery's position in central Alabama means homes contend with a combination of high annual rainfall, extended warm seasons, and canopy shade from mature trees that keeps north-facing walls and roof surfaces damp for long stretches at a time. Those conditions allow gloeocapsa magma—the algae responsible for dark roof streaking—to establish colonies within a single humid season. The Soft Wash Process: Dwell Time, Rinse Sequencing, and Why Both Matter
Soft washing in Montgomery isn't simply low-pressure rinsing—the effectiveness depends entirely on correct solution concentration, adequate dwell time, and a controlled rinse sequence. Cleaning solution is applied to the surface and allowed to dwell long enough to penetrate porous materials like stucco or wood composite siding, where algae roots extend below the visible surface. Cutting the dwell period short leaves viable organisms behind, which is why regrowth sometimes appears within weeks after an improperly performed cleaning. When dwell time is respected, the surface rinses clean in a single pass and stays clean for twelve to twenty-four months depending on canopy coverage and orientation.
The rinse phase also requires precision—too much pressure during rinsing defeats the purpose of low-pressure application and can force water behind siding panels or under flashing on older Montgomery homes. The solution is a graduated rinse that removes dead organic matter and cleaning residue without introducing water intrusion risk. Landscaping around the work area is pre-wet and rinsed post-application to protect plants from any chemical contact. After the process is complete, siding panels sit visibly brighter, roof lines show a consistent single color, and eave staining along trim is gone.

What the Soft Wash Process Covers—Step by Step
Understanding the full scope of a soft wash service helps you evaluate whether the work was done correctly and what to expect from the finished result. Each step below contributes directly to how long the cleaning holds.
- Pre-inspection of siding type, roofing material, and contamination level to determine correct solution concentration
- Pre-wetting of surrounding landscaping and window glass to prevent chemical contact during application
- Low-pressure solution application with sufficient dwell time for biological kill—not just surface saturation
- Graduated rinse sequence starting from the highest surfaces and working downward to remove dead matter cleanly
- Post-rinse walkthrough confirming uniform color, no residue streaking, and cleared downspout areas in Montgomery's typical storm-prep checklist
